What is the difference between prokaryotes and eukaryotes cells




















When scientists studied cells of various living organisms from an electron microscope, it was found that many organisms have no distinct nucleus surrounded by a cell membrane. Thus, two types of cells are found in the organisms: eukaryotic and prokaryotic depending on whether cells contain membrane-bound organelles or not.

Their genetic materials are enclosed by a nuclear envelope or not. Let us study through this article about the difference between eukaryotic and prokaryotic cells. What are Prokaryotes? According to the morphological point of view, prokaryotic cells are the most primitive cells.

They do not have a definite nucleus which includes bacteria and cyanobacteria blue-green algae. The chromatin bodies remain scattered inside the cytoplasm. In prokaryotes, asexual division occurs basically binary fission. Prokaryotes are smaller than eukaryotes. Do you know that the nucleus which does not have a nuclear membrane is known as a nucleoid? What is the difference between Animal and Plant Cells? What are Eukaryotes? It is believed that eukaryotes have been evolved from the prokaryotes.

They have been characterised by their membrane nucleus. They contain organelles like mitochondria bounded by membranes and are located in the cytoplasm. The capsule enables the cell to attach to surfaces in its environment. Some prokaryotes have flagella, pili, or fimbriae. Flagella are used for locomotion, while most pili are used to exchange genetic material during a type of reproduction called conjugation.

Ribosomes : In eukaryotic cells, the ribosomes are bigger, more complex and bound by a membrane. They can be found in various places: Sometimes in the cytoplasm; on the endoplasmic reticulum; or attached to the nuclear membrane covering on the nucleus. In prokaryotic cells, the ribosomes are scattered and floating freely throughout the cytoplasm.

The ribosomes in prokaryotic cells also have smaller subunits. All ribosomes in both eukaryotic and prokaryotic cells are made of two subunits — one larger and one smaller.
